Many fundamental problems in data mining can be reduced to one or more
NP-hard combinatorial optimization problems. Recent advances in novel
technologies such as quantum and quantum-inspired hardware promise a
substantial speedup for solving these problems compared to when using general
purpose computers but often require the problem to be modeled in a special
form, such as an Ising or quadratic unconstrained binary optimization (QUBO)
model, in order to take advantage of these devices. In this work, we focus on …
